The CBI adopted the SANA system for currency exchange offices, where one euro costs 813,151 rials and $1 costs 711,915 rials.
NIMA is a scheme for selling a percentage of the foreign money earned from exports.
The price of one euro in this system amounted to 791,002 rials, and the price of $1 totaled 692,524 rials.
On the black market, $1 is worth about 816,000–819,000 rials, while one euro is worth about 932,000–935,000 rials.
